The Lagos State Government has announced the closure of roads around Teslim Balogun Stadium for Tuesday’s African Cup of Nations qualifier between the Super Eagles and Lesotho.

It is the first time the Eagles are playing in Lagos in 20 years.

A statement released by the Executive Chairman, Lagos Sports Commission, Mr. Sola Aiyepeku,stated that there will be partial restrictions of vehicular movements in and around the Teslim Balogun Stadium, Surulere on Tuesday from 10 am to 10 pm.

According to him, vehicles approaching Teslim Balogun from Ojuelegba and Alaka/Eric Moore can only use the flyover, as no car will be allowed to pass in front of the National Stadium and Teslim Balogun Stadium without a special pass.

While noting that only vehicles with VIP stickers or Tickets can be allowed to approach the National Stadium, he maintained that vehicles with VVIP Stickers or carrying persons with VVIP Tickets will also be permitted to access the Teslim Balogun Stadium.

“ONLY cars containing passengers with tickets can approach and enter National stadium to park. Also, pedestrians without tickets will not be allowed to come close to either of the two stadia”, he emphasised.

The Chairman, however, appealed to Lagosians to abide by the travel advisory, regretting any inconvenience the restriction on vehicular movements may cause during the period of closure.

Also the State Commissioner for Transportation Frederic Oladeinde revealed that the closure was necessary to effectively manage traffic better and tighten security at the Stadium.

He assured that provisions have been made to manage traffic along the axis for the 12 hours period.
